Izmir University signed 22 cooperation protocols in its third year and also signed 11 Erasmus agreements in five months, making important progress in student and staff exchnage opportunities.

 

Izmir University continues to expand its partnership network day by day. Recently, the 11th Erasmus agreement was signed with Technical University of Clausthal in Germany.

Cooperating with the best in Europe 
TU Clausthal International Center director Susanne Romanowski, vice director Astrid Abel and Ayşe Borchardt visited Izmir University Rector Prof. Dr. Kayhan Erciyeş, who stated that the university aims to send and receive more students each year. The Rector also gave brief information about other agreements:

"Today we are glad to become partners with TU Clausthal in the field of engineering and mathematics. We are also partners with Bremen University in Germany in the field of Business.Bremen ranks 7th in terms of research and academic publications among German universities. We also signed an agreement with Groning University in the Netherlands, which is among the best 100 in the world and best 20 in Europe."
